Web31 dec. 2024 · How Many Teaspoons in a Tablespoon? For each tablespoon in a recipe, there are 3 teaspoons. Or 1 ½ teaspoons for ½ tablespoon. For measurements smaller than a teaspoon, you can measure by hand. 1 teaspoon is approximately the size of your fingertip, from the furthest joint to the tip of the finger. Web30 apr. 2024 · Does black tea have more or less caffeine than coffee? Like for like, a cup of coffee has around double the amount of caffeine compared to black tea, with an average of 95mg per cup. Grams of coffee per cup: Gram is an essential weighted … WebThe general range for drip coffee is 15:1 to 18:1 water to coffee ratio by mass. I usually do 16:1 but it depends on your brew method, grind, beans, water temperature, preferred taste, etc. If you don't have a scale, 1 tablespoon ground coffee is about 5g and 1 fl oz water is about 30g. doublefudgebrownies • 7 yr. ago.
